Transparent Pricing Model

Our pricing is transparent by design. Before any job starts, we explain how the estimate is formed. The main factors are the amount of waste, the type of materials, access conditions, and whether any items need careful handling. For example, green waste from hedge cutting is usually cheaper to remove than heavy soil, rubble, or dismantled fencing because of weight and disposal costs. Likewise, a straightforward load from a front drive is usually quicker than clearance from a back garden with narrow access.

We use a practical structure that works well for man and van prices in Blackheath and for household waste collections:

  • Small load: ideal for a few bags, minor garden waste, or one bulky item
  • Quarter load: suitable for shed clear-outs, trimmed branches, and mixed light waste
  • Half load: common for post-project landscaping debris and larger domestic clearances
  • Three-quarter load: useful for fuller garden waste removals or multi-room declutters
  • Full load: best for large clearances, refurbishment waste, or major outdoor clean-ups

We can also quote by cubic yard when that is easier for the customer to visualise. This is often the most helpful method for people searching for rubbish company prices area information, because it gives a fair comparison across different collection sizes. You will always know if the job is priced by volume, labour, or a combination of both, and the quote will reflect the actual work involved rather than an inflated estimate.

How We Build a Fair Quote

Our quote process is simple. First, we assess the type of waste or materials. Then we estimate the volume in cubic yards or van load portions. After that, we consider labour, disposal, and access. If the job is straightforward, the price stays low and easy to understand. If there are heavier materials, awkward access points, or several collection areas, we will explain the reasons for the change before confirming anything.

This pricing model works particularly well for landscaping-related clearances because not every project is the same. A small front-garden refresh may only involve a few bags of cuttings, while a full back-garden transformation can generate turf, roots, old timber, broken pots, and soil. Using load-based pricing or cubic-yard rates gives a better match between service and cost. It also helps customers compare man and van cost area options without guessing what is included.
